Crane Lakes Golf and Country Club sits in Port Orange, Florida, on land that was once a working citrus grove. The course winds through stands of live oak and sabal palm, with several fairways bordered by drainage canals that were originally dug to protect the orange trees from flooding. Water comes into play on ten holes, most notably at the par-three 16th, where the green is an island surrounded by a retention pond. The layout includes elevated tees on the back nine and a series of low, rolling greens that slope toward the water. Bermuda grass covers both fairways and greens, and the rough is kept deliberately short to maintain pace of play. A driving range with both natural turf and mats sits between the clubhouse and the first tee, and a short-game area with two practice greens is located near the cart barn. The original 1980s irrigation system has been replaced with a modern, computer-controlled setup that draws from on-site wells rather than municipal supply.
